What to Seek in a Deluxe Camping Generator



Prior to diving into details versions, it helps to recognize what separates a great outdoor camping generator from an average one. For a deluxe campground, sound degree is paramount-- no one wants the hum of an engine muffling birdsong. Try to find inverter generators, which create tidy, steady power ideal for delicate electronic devices like laptop computers and CPAP makers. Weight and mobility matter too, especially if you're carrying equipment throughout unequal terrain. And of course, runtime and gas effectiveness will determine how usually you're making bothersome trips to refuel.

Top Mobile Generators for the Discerning Camper



Honda EU2200i-- The Gold Standard



When camping enthusiasts talk about silent, trusted power, the Honda EU2200i is generally the given name that turns up-- and for good factor. It creates just 48 to 57 decibels of sound, about comparable to a normal discussion, making it suitable for relaxed campground atmospheres. It delivers 2,200 watts of beginning power and 1,800 watts of running power, enough to handle a mobile air conditioning system, electric kettle, and phone battery chargers at the same time. Its Eco-Throttle system automatically changes engine speed to match the lots, leading to remarkable fuel efficiency and runtimes of approximately eight hours on a solitary storage tank. It's compact, fairly lightweight at around 47 extra pounds, and Honda's famous integrity implies it will certainly serve you for many camping periods to come.

Yamaha EF2200iS-- A Worthy Competing



The Yamaha EF2200iS goes toe-to-toe with the Honda in nearly every group and wins in a few. It runs a little quieter at 51.5 decibels and offers a comparable 2,200 watts of power. What sets it apart is its Smart Throttle attribute, which automatically readjusts engine speed for optimum fuel effectiveness, and a built-in oil watch caution system that closes the engine down before damages occurs. For high-end campers who desire a set-it-and-forget-it experience, the Yamaha's clever functions supply authentic satisfaction.

EcoFlow Delta 2-- The Clean Power Option



For campers who favor a totally quiet and environmentally friendly remedy, the EcoFlow Delta 2 is a game-changer. Technically a portable power station rather than a conventional generator, it stores 1,024 watt-hours of energy and can recharge via solar panels, wall electrical outlets, or perhaps your car. With a sound degree of absolute zero-- it runs totally on battery-- it is best for silent nature books or mornings when the rest of the campground is still asleep. It supports up to 1,800 watts of output and can power everything from a tiny barbecue grill to a projector for exterior motion picture nights. The only caveat is that you'll need a durable solar arrangement or accessibility to grid power to charge it between uses.

Champ 3500-Watt Twin Gas-- For the Power-Hungry Glamper



If your high-end campground includes a full-size barbecue grill, a mobile washing device, or multiple air conditioning devices, you need more muscular tissue. The Champ 3500-Watt Double Fuel generator can run on either gasoline or gas, offering you versatility in exactly how you source gas. It generates 3,500 beginning watts and 3,150 running watts, and its Cold Begin Technology ensures reliable ignition also in cooler temperature levels. It's much heavier than the options over, however if you're setting up a base camp with serious power needs, the tradeoff is well worth it.

Tips for Utilizing Your Generator at a High-end Campground



Constantly place your generator downwind and a minimum of 20 feet from sleeping locations to reduce noise and prevent carbon monoxide gas accumulation. Use a heavy-duty exterior extension cord ranked for the power level you're drawing. Take into consideration a generator camping tent or cover to safeguard the unit from rainfall while preserving ventilation. And constantly bring extra gas-- running dry mid-evening is the fastest way to turn a glamping experience right into a common camping one.
